After already witnessing Nikola Jokic in action both in Serbia and in Turkey with the national team, Novak Djokovic finally managed to watch his friend and countryman legend hooping in the NBA.

Enjoying from courtside as Nikola Jokic dropped a stat line of 35 points, 10 rebounds, and 7 assists in the win over the Los Angeles Lakers, the tennis icon talked with the Denver Post in the aftermath about the Serbian center’s legacy with the Denver Nuggets.

“What he has done for not just Serbian basketball but European basketball in general is incredible. He has rewritten the history books in the last three years, and he just keeps going. He is in his prime. He’s the best”, Novak Djokovic proudly stated.

Commenting on being both Serbian, the 36-year-old stated the importance of it. “We’re super proud of him. I’m a great supporter of him, and everything he does. We didn’t have too many athletes like him in the history [of Serbia], so he’s right up there. And he still isn’t finished”, he commented.

The two have been close to each other in recent times. “We always followed each other’s careers and respected and admired each other. So now I think the more time passes by, the more we appreciate each other and what we are doing professionally. But also privately, I think we click really well. He’s a family-oriented guy like myself”, Novak Djokovic talked about Jokic’s attitude.

Moreover, the 24-time Grand Slam winner touched once again on Denver’s superstar’s origins. “He’s really close with his family, with his origins, with his country, with his city. And it’s very important obviously to never forget where you came from. He reached the summit of one of the most important sports in the world and is one of the most recognized athletes in the world. It’s just amazing he’s from Serbia”, he underlined.
